Welcome to Minton Mill ...

Minton Mill is located in Claiborne County<1>.


The location of Minton Mill has been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(ie- the GNIS).<2>


A typical abbreviation for Minton Mill: Minton Ml. (or less commonly used: Minton Mll.)

From the 2010 Census (the most recent Census number we have), Minton Mill had a population of 537 people.<3> (see below for details).

Minton Mill is 1,060 feet [323 m] above sea level.<4>.

Time Zone: Minton Mill l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Note: If you travel west from Minton Mill (for example, toward Gernt), you will leave Eastern Time and cross into the Central Time Zone (CST/CDT).

Minton Mill is located in the (423) area code.
